Blair County Head Start
Child Advocates of Blair County Inc. is a nonprofit community-based organization founded in 1982, dedicated to providing comprehensive early childhood education services through programs like Blair County Head Start and PA Pre-K Counts. The organization focuses on serving income-eligible children aged three to five and their families by addressing their total needs, including education, health, and social services.
With ten locations across Pennsylvania, Child Advocates of Blair County operates year-round enrollment for both Blair County Head Start and Pre-K Counts programs. These initiatives aim to foster literacy skills, independence, and social development in young children, ensuring they receive a strong foundation for their future education.
